Java Developer

Java
Contract W2, 6 null
Depends On Experience
Work from home not available Travel not required

Job Description


Must work on-site at client location (Mt. Laurel, NJ)


Non-local candidates must relocate at own expense.


In-person interviews required for all candidates.


Non-local candidates need to make travel arrangements at your own expense


Candidate must be authorized to work in USA without sponsorship.


Third party applications are not acceptable.


Job Description:


Our client is looking for Sr. Software Developer who:



  • Designs, develops, and implements web-based Java applications to support business requirements.

  • Follows approved life cycle methodologies, creates design documents, and performs program coding and testing.

  • Resolves technical issues through debugging, research, and investigation.

  • Requires a bachelor's degree in area of specialty and at least 8 years of experience in the field or in a related area.

  • Familiar with standard concepts, practices, and procedures within a particular field.

  • Relies on experience and judgment to plan and accomplish goals.

  • Performs a variety of tasks.

  • A degree of creativity and latitude is required. Typically reports to a supervisor or manager.


Must Have Skills:



  • JavaScript / CSS – Expert Level Experience building data intensive web applications using a modern JavaScript framework.

  • Java – In depth experience building multi-threaded web application / REST services in Java (version 8).

  • Leadership/Self-Starter – Proven ability to take ownership of demonstrable functionality from receiving requirements, development, unit test writing through implementation with a high attention to detail.

  • Strong communication and interpersonal skills.

  • Must have experience with JSON.

  • Experience in Node.JS and React.JS.

  • Preferred to have experience as Lead.


Nice to Have Skills: -



  • Agile – Experience as a member of an Agile development team; actively participating in ceremonies to refine requirements, demonstrate functionality, and provide process improvements.

  • DevOps – Demonstrated ability to support solutions in production by troubleshooting issues in a distributed environment, assessing application health/performance, automating processes etc.

  • JQuery – Experience building custom user interfaces using JQuery / JQueryUI

  • Other Spring libraries – Spring Security, Spring Integration, Spring Boot.

  • Working experience in Python.


Responsibilities:



  •  Designs, develops, and implements web-based Java applications to support business requirements.

  •  Follows approved life cycle methodologies, creates design documents, and performs program coding and testing.

  •  Resolves technical issues through debugging, research, and investigation.

  •  Requires a bachelor’s degree in area of specialty and at least 5 years of experience in the field or in a related area.

  •  Familiar with standard concepts, practices, and procedures within a particular field.

  •  Relies on experience and judgment to plan and accomplish goals. Performs a variety of tasks.

  •  Contribute to the Design and develop high quality software for large scale Java/Spring Batch/Hadoop distributed systems by performing unit and system testing of application code as well as execution of implementation activities.

  •  Analyze business requirements, and create technical design documents that are in accordance with the company’s architecture standards.

  •  Ensures that expected application performance levels are achieved.

  •  Designs, codes, tests, debugs, documents, maintains, and modifies computer programs of high complexity, significance, and risk

  •  Performs and/or leads design, coding, testing, implementation, and documentation of solution.

  •  Develops basic and detailed program specifications.


Skills:



  •  May require a bachelor degree in Computer science and 8 years+ of experience in the field.

  •  Proficiency in the following general areas: Java (Java 1.7/Java 1.8), Spring Framework, Jenkins, Gradle, and Github.

  •  Experience with RESTful services, Kafka, JSON, Unix Scripting, and Single Sign On is a plus.

  •  Core development experience in large scale enterprise Java applications using Spring Framework.

  •  Experience with SQL and NoSQL databases (e.g., Oracle, MongoDB)

  •  Experience working closely with operation (DevOps) to maintain and troubleshoot highly-distributed, multi-tier solutions

  •  Demonstrates very strong understanding of the business needs driving the projects.


Contact: Nishant 734 928 2476


Posted By

215 Ann Arbor Rd W, Suite 304 Plymouth, MI, 48170

Contact
Dice Id : 10198365
Position Id : 795094
Have a Job? Post it

Similar Positions

Java Developer
  • TS KANDILIT LLC
  • King Of Prussia, PA
Java Microservices Developer (10+ Years)
  • HR Pundits
  • Philadelphia, PA
UI Developer
  • Kivish Infotech Corp
  • Wilmington, DE
JAVA DEVELOPER
  • Definition Tech Services
  • King Of Prussia, PA
Sr. Java Developer
  • Apidel Technologies
  • Philadelphia, PA
Java Developer
  • Metafore Consulting Services
  • Philadelphia, PA
Mid Level Java Developer
  • Turnberry Solutions, Inc
  • Philadelphia, PA
Lead Java Developer
  • e-Primary
  • Philadelphia, PA
core java developer
  • Avira Digital Inc
  • Camden, NJ
Sr. Java Developer (Spring Boot and Micro services)
  • Xavient Digital LLC
  • Philadelphia, PA
Senior Java Developer (Spring, Angular)
  • Computer Enterprises, Inc.
  • Philadelphia, PA
Sr. Java Developer
  • FOURANS LLC
  • Trenton, NJ
Java Developers
  • MarvelousTek
  • Philadelphia, PA
Java / Angular Developer
  • MATRIX Resources, Inc.
  • Philadelphia, PA